目的观察妇科腹腔镜手术围术期碳水化合物口服疗法和传统禁饮食方案两种不同的临床处理措施对于术后胰岛素抵抗(IR)的影响。
方法选取2018年2月至8月入住徐州医科大学附属医院妇科,行腹腔镜下全子宫切除手术的非糖尿病患者共98例,将采用围术期碳水化合物口服疗法者作为观察组(50例),采用传统禁饮食方案者作为对照组(48例)。检测所有病例的术前、术后第1天及第3天的空腹血糖(FPG)及空腹胰岛素(FINS),并利用稳态模式评估法计算稳态模型胰岛素抵抗指数(HOME-IR)。对于观察组与对照组患者术前、术后第1天和术后第3天的FPG、FINS和HOME-IR等指标,组间比较采用独立样本t检验。两组患者术后腹胀、术后24 h通气、术后发热的发生情况的比较采用确切概率法检验。
结果观察组与对照组比较,术前和术后第1天FPG差异无统计学意义(P均>0.05),术后第3天FPG明显降低[(4.34±0.59)mmol/L vs (4.96±0.64)mmol/L],差异有统计学意义(t=-4.96,P=0.002)。观察组与对照组比较,术前和术后第1天FINS差异无统计学意义(P均>0.05),术后第3天FINS明显降低[(45.39±13.55)mIU/L vs (51.18±9.34) mIU/L],差异有统计学意义(t=-2.46,P=0.033)。观察组与对照组比较,术前HOME-IR差异无统计学意义(P>0.05),术后第1天和术后第3天HOME-IR明显降低[(13.08±4.80)vs (15.03±4.11);(9.37±3.65)vs (11.30±2.55)],差异有统计学意义(t=-0.69,P=0.042;t=-3.99,P=0.033)。两组患者术后其他观察指标比较,观察组术后24 h通气率与对照组比较明显增高(76.0% vs 64.6%),差异有统计学意义(P=0.045)。两组患者在术后腹胀、术后发热的发生率方面差异无统计学意义(P均>0.05)。两组患者均未发生术中误吸。
结论妇科腹腔镜手术围术期应用碳水化合物口服疗法较传统禁饮食方案,能有效减轻术后IR程度,促进术后康复进程,且不增加围术期并发症的发生率。 相似文献

Discoid lupus erythematosus (DLE) is the most common skin manifestation of lupus; however, the molecular mechanisms underlying DLE remain unknown. Therefore, we aimed to identify key differentially expressed genes (DEGs) in discoid lupus skin and investigate their potential pathways.To identify candidate genes involved in the occurrence and development of the disease, we downloaded the microarray datasets and GSE52471 from the Gene Expression Database (GEO). DEGs between discoid lupus skin and normal controls were selected using the GEO2R tool and Venn diagram software ( GSE72535http://bioinformatics.psb.ugent.be/webtools/Venn/). The Database for Annotation, Visualization, and Integrated Discovery (DAVID), Enrichr, and Cytoscape ClueGo were used to analyze the Kyoto Encyclopedia of Gene and Genome pathways and gene ontology. Protein-protein interactions (PPIs) of these DEGs were further assessed using the Search Tool for the Retrieval Interacting Genes version 10.0.Seventy three DEGs were co-expressed in both datasets. DEGs were predominantly upregulated in receptor signaling pathways of the immune response. In the PPI network, 69 upregulated genes were selected. Furthermore, 4 genes (CXCL10, ISG15, IFIH1, and IRF7) were found to be significantly upregulated in the RIG-I-like receptor signaling pathway, from analysis of Enrichr and Cytoscape ClueGo.The results of this study may provide new insights into the potential molecular mechanisms of DLE. However, further experimentation is required to confirm these findings. 相似文献

PURPOSEWe aimed to evaluate the effect on the radiation dose to the patient by reducing the tube current during the placement of the ablation needles (reduced dose group) compared with the patient doses delivered when scanning at the standard fully diagnostic level (full dose group) in computed tomography (CT)-guided percutaneous cryoablation.METHODSWe conducted a retrospective study of 103 patients undergoing cryoablation in a tertiary cancer center. Overall, 62 patients were scanned with standard exposure parameters (full dose group) set on a 64-slice multidetector CT scanner, while 41 patients were scanned on a reduced dose protocol. Dose levels were retrieved from the hospital picture and archiving communication system including the volumetric CT dose index (CTDIvol), total dose length product (DLP), length of cryoablation procedure, number of cryoablation needles and patient size. Wilcoxon Mann-Whitney (rank-sum) tests were used to compare the median DLP, CTDIvol and skin dose between the two groups.RESULTSMedian total DLP for the full dose group was 6025 mGy·cm (1909–13353 mGy·cm) compared with 3391 mGy·cm (1683–6820 mGy·cm) for the reduced dose group. The reduced dose group had a 44% reduction in total DLP and 42% reduction in total CTDIvol (p < 0.001). The estimated skin doses were 384 mGy for the full dose group and 224 mGy for the reduced dose group (42% reduction) (p < 0.001). At 12-month follow-up, the technical success for the full dose (n=62) was 97% with 2 patients requiring a further cryoablation treatment for residual tumor. The technical success for the reduced dose group (n=41) was 100%.CONCLUSIONCT dose reduction technique during image-guided cryoablation treatment of renal tumors can achieve significant radiation dose reduction whilst maintaining sufficient image quality.Renal cell carcinoma is the most common kidney cancer and has a rising incidence (1–4), with obesity and smoking being major risk factors (5–8).Image-guided ablation offers a more minimally invasive option compared with surgery and the current evidence base shows that it is a safe and effective treatment for T1a tumors, with a low rate of complications (9–11). The major advantage of cryoablation over other modalities is the ability to accurately visualize the iceball and therefore zone of ablation on intraprocedural imaging, either with computed tomography (CT) or magnetic resonance imaging (MRI) (12, 13). However, renal cryoablation involves the placement of more ablation probes and can have almost three times the radiation exposure compared with CT-guided radiofrequency ablation procedures (14).In addition to this substantial radiation dose per cryoablation, estimated to be between 32 and 39.7 mSv, the follow-up CT imaging will also add to the total radiation burden (15, 16). Whilst this level of radiation dose and associated stochastic risk may be a lesser concern in the older patients, greater consideration needs to be given to younger patients (<50 years old) and in patients requiring lifelong follow-up imaging, in particular those with hereditary diseases such as Von Hippel-Lindau syndrome (15).
